/** @file Generic code for compiler intrinsics. Copyright (c) 2020, vit9696. All rights reserved. SPDX-License-Identifier: BSD-3-Clause **/ #include GLOBAL_REMOVE_IF_UNREFERENCED BOOLEAN gOcCompilerIntrinsicsLib; #if defined (MDE_CPU_IA32) && defined (__clang__) && defined (__apple_build_version__) && __apple_build_version__ < 11000000 /** Divides a 64-bit unsigned integer by a 64-bit unsigned integer and generates a 64-bit unsigned result. This function is generated by older clang compilers, like ones from Xcode 10.1, when using overflow builtins from OcGuardLib. The issue is fixed in Xcode 11. @param Dividend A 64-bit unsigned value. @param Divisor A 64-bit unsigned value. @return Dividend / Divisor. **/ UINT64 __udivdi3 ( IN UINT64 Dividend, IN UINT64 Divisor ) { return DivU64x64Remainder (Dividend, Divisor, NULL); } #endif typedef UINTN size_t; #if defined (_MSC_EXTENSIONS) && !defined (__clang__) && !defined (__GNUC__) void * memset ( void *Buffer, int Value, size_t Length ); #pragma intrinsic(memset) #pragma function(memset) #endif void * memset ( void *Buffer, int Value, size_t Length ) { unsigned char *d = Buffer; while (Length--) { *d++ = (unsigned char)Value; } return Buffer; } #if defined (_MSC_EXTENSIONS) && !defined (__clang__) && !defined (__GNUC__) void * memcpy ( void *DestinationBuffer, const void *SourceBuffer, size_t Length ); #pragma intrinsic(memcpy) #pragma function(memcpy) #endif void * memcpy ( void *DestinationBuffer, const void *SourceBuffer, size_t Length ) { unsigned char *d = DestinationBuffer; unsigned char const *s = SourceBuffer; while (Length--) { *d++ = *s++; } return DestinationBuffer; }
